What is Domathes?

A greek dish where rice, peppers, tomatoes and sometimes meat is wrapped in a grape leaf.

What do the people in Greece eat?

Quite the same that we eat here, in Brazil: meat, chicken, bread, olives, vegetables and so on. One of their traditional dish is the "Moussaka" and is made with eggplant, meat sauce and topped with a thick béchamel sauce.
